              Re: No black developer Xerox 700

              Ok, so the correct way to handle this all would be:

              1) replace dispense motor
              2) reset NVM 762-315 to 0
              3) fill developer unit with new material
              4) check with component control 093-009 if toner is entering developer
              5) if all checks out, you should be good to go

              I think you have tried everything, but I'm not sure if it was in this particular order. If you first replaced developer, then saw it was fading, and only then replaced the motor (possibly without resetting 762-315), then your developer was already depleted before you replaced the motor.

                      Re: No black developer Xerox 700

                      I replaced the entire toner distribution tray with one that was in a Xerox 5580. I had to remove all the caps from the toner cartridges to get them in.
                      Topped up the developer powder in the dev unit.

                      Have now printed over 800 SRA3 prints and has produced no errors. The developer powder must have started running low around the 400 SRA3 mark .. the print has gone a lot lighter.

                      The toner dispense motor is running fine and the black is printing ... it maybe light because I never cleaned out the dev unit, just topped it up. I currently don't have anymore developer powder, some is on order .. will clean it out and top it up when I get the dev powder and see how that goes.
